Mission We believe in the power of data placed in the hands of committed people. We believe those who fund, support, and do the work to make our world a better place should have greater access to information in a transparent system, so they can make more informed decisions and create greater collective impact.
Description The good news about our world today—as beset with challenges as we are—is that there have never been more resources focused on making it better. We’re seeing an outpouring of funding and efforts by individual philanthropists, foundations, nonprofits, NGOs and governments around the world. Everyone involved in this great human endeavor wishes we knew more. We know funding is only part of what we need to make a bigger difference. We also need fresher, more integrated views of status and trends for our target populations and issues. We need greater visibility into who’s doing what across social sector ecosystems, how much impact we’re having, and how to increase impact. We need ways to share what’s working and spark innovation and collaboration. Posiba was created to help people working in the social sector know more, so they can make best possible use of their resources to accomplish more. By empowering people working for public good, we help make a better world.
